Technical Field
The invention relates to the technical field of roof greening decoration, in particular to a roof planting system and a construction method of the planting system.
Background
In the process of urbanization construction, a large amount of infrastructure construction in a city is necessarily contradictory to greening land, and the planted roof is used as a greening form without occupying ground land, so that the contradiction is well solved. Especially, the living roof greening can better solve the contradiction between the building and the landscaping land. A layer of vegetation is cultivated on the heat-insulating and waterproof layer of the roof, so that the greening area is enlarged, and the green lung of a city is expanded. The planting roof can effectively solve the contradiction between the urban infrastructure construction and the greening land, increase the greening coverage rate and improve the green vision rate. The plant has the functions of maintaining the balance of oxygen and carbon dioxide in the atmosphere, absorbing dust, absorbing toxic and harmful gases, sterilizing, purifying air and the like.
Chinese patent CN204259497U discloses a roof composite heat preservation planting module, which is characterized in that, it includes integrated into one piece's skeleton, this skeleton has the accommodation space, be equipped with heat preservation and planting layer by supreme down in proper order in this accommodation space, this planting layer is separated into several high planting unit and low planting unit by several enhancement posts and several reinforcing plates, the bottom plate of this high planting unit and the bottom plate of low planting unit all adopt the water-stop sheet to make, and the height that highly is higher than the bottom plate of low planting unit of the bottom plate of high planting unit nevertheless is less than the height of reinforcing plate to it has the drainage groove to open on the reinforcing plate adjacent with the bottom plate. The module has the functions of heat preservation and heat insulation and planting, and is light in volume weight, high in strength, simple, convenient and quick to install and convenient to maintain and repair.
However, this utility model every planting unit is the independent design, and the water level is probably inconsistent, and simultaneously, the skeleton is made by high density polyethylene plastics, and its mechanical properties is poor, yielding, and easy ageing is easily sent out fragilely, easy stress cracking, and surface hardness is low for it is not long and difficult to maintain to plant module life.
Disclosure of Invention
In order to solve the technical problems, the invention provides a roof planting system and a construction method thereof, which have the advantages of large water discharge, simple construction, less field wet operation, convenient maintenance and good heat preservation and insulation effects.
The technical scheme of the invention is as follows:
the utility model provides a roofing planting system, includes the roof panel layer, its characterized in that, be provided with roofing heat preservation on the roof panel layer and decorate intergral template, roofing heat preservation is decorated intergral template and is followed supreme down for looking for slope layer, screed-coat, waterproof layer, cement mortar bed course, heat preservation and planting the layer in proper order, still includes at least one and plants the module, it is in to plant the module setting in the planting layer.
Preferably, plant the module and divide into two parts from top to bottom, including setting up in the core intermediate layer of lower part and setting up in the planting container on upper portion, plant the container and include a plurality of even spaced drainage regions and set up the water storage district that communicates each other and be less than the drainage region height between the drainage region.
Preferably, the core material interlayer is provided with a plurality of frame-shaped concave cavities for embedding the heat insulation layers, and the thickness of the side wall of each frame-shaped concave cavity is not less than 1.5 mm.
Preferably, a water outlet is formed in the center of the top of the water drainage area, and planting soil is fully paved in the water storage area.
Preferably, the core material interlayer is formed by integrally injection molding EPS polystyrene boards.
Preferably, the core material interlayer is formed by integrally injection molding the XPS extruded sheet.
Preferably, the planting module side all is provided with the snap fastener that is used for each planting module of interconnect.
Preferably, the cement mortar cushion layer is replaced by a puncture-resistant layer, the puncture-resistant layer is an SBS root-puncture-resistant waterproof coiled material, and the waterproof layer is an SBS waterproof coiled material.
Preferably, a method for constructing a roof using a roof planting system comprises the steps of:
(1) snapping line, planning construction area and position of roof
(2) Blended cement mortar
(3) The roof heat-insulation decoration integrated plate is constructed from one corner of the roof, the roof heat-insulation decoration integrated plate is paved on cement mortar, the plates are tightly attached, and if the plates cannot be completely attached at the corners, the plates can be sawed to be attached or the corners can be blocked by the cement mortar.
(4) The grooves and the seams between the plates are filled with cement mortar, and other water-leaking adhesives can be used as well.
(5) And (3) buckling the matched planting containers on the integrated plate, buckling the planting containers by using a primary and secondary bolt, and inserting cement mortar into the edges exposed at four sides or cutting the planting containers to facilitate the attachment.
(6) Placing geotextile on the planting container, filling nutrient soil on the geotextile, finally implanting sedum lineare, watering and maintaining.

Example 1
A roof planting system comprises a reinforced concrete roof panel layer 1, a roof heat-insulation and decoration integrated plate is arranged on the roof panel layer 1, the roof heat-insulation and decoration integrated plate sequentially comprises a light aggregate concrete slope layer 2, a cement mortar leveling layer 3, a self-adhesive waterproof coiled material waterproof layer 4, a dry and hard cement mortar cushion layer 5, a roof composite heat-insulation layer 7 and a planting layer 7 from bottom to top, a plurality of planting modules 8 which are mutually connected through snap fasteners 87 are arranged in the planting layer 7, the specifications of the planting modules 8 are 500mm, 500mm long and wide and 100 mm thick and 120mm thick, the planting modules are divided into an upper part and a lower part and comprise a core material interlayer 81 arranged at the lower part and a planting container 82 arranged at the upper part, the planting container 82 comprises a plurality of uniformly spaced drainage areas 83 and water storage areas 84 which are mutually communicated among the drainage areas 83 and are lower than the drainage areas 83 in height, the core material interlayer 81 is provided with a plurality, the center of the top of the drainage area 83 is provided with a drainage port 86, 60mm planting soil is fully paved in the water storage area 84, and the core material interlayer 81 is formed by integrally injection molding an EPS polystyrene board or an XPS extruded board.

Example 2
The embodiment is basically the same as the embodiment, and is different in that the cement mortar cushion layer 5 is replaced by a puncture-resistant layer 88, the puncture-resistant layer 88 is an SBS root-resistant waterproof coiled material, and the waterproof layer 4 is an SBS waterproof coiled material; set up root resistance waterproofing membrane, have waterproof and prevent that the plant root from piercing through dual function, can bear the puncture of plant root palpus, keep roofing waterproof function for a long time.
Example 3
A method of constructing a roof using the roofing planter system of example 1 or 2, comprising the steps of:
(1) and (4) snapping lines, planning the construction area and position of the roof, and determining the length and the width as much as possible according to the purchasing specification of the heat-insulating and decorating integrated plate of the roof during design.
(2) Preparing cement mortar according to the sand-mud proportion of the actual design drawing
(3) The roof heat-insulation decoration integrated plate is constructed from one corner of the roof, the roof heat-insulation decoration integrated plate is paved on cement mortar, the plates are tightly attached, and if the plates cannot be completely attached at the corners, the plates can be sawed to be attached or the corners can be blocked by the cement mortar.
(4) The grooves and the seams between the plates are filled with cement mortar, and other water-leaking adhesives can be used as well.
(5) And (3) buckling the matched planting containers 82 on the integrated plate, buckling a primary-secondary bolt between every two planting containers 82, and inserting cement mortar into the edges exposed at four sides or cutting the planting containers 82 to facilitate the jointing.
(6) Placing geotextile on the planting container 82, filling nutrient soil on the geotextile, finally planting sedum lineare, watering and maintaining.
